Jill Tracy Biography
Jill Tracy is a composer, singer, pianist, storyteller and "musical evocateur" based in San Francisco. Hailed by LA Weekly as ‘“the cult darling of the Underworld,” Tracy’s award-winning seductive, shadowy compositions have become synonymous with the beautiful dark— featured on Showtime’s DEXTER, CBS-TV’s NCIS; and movies like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de, and Other Madnesses.
San Francisco Chronicle has deemed her “the femme fatale for the thinking man.”
